The Great Migration

During war, many would move North to avoid racism and to get jobs

KKK

Used terror and violence to oppose blacks and some religions, as well as foreigners

Nativism

A fear of outsiders

National Origins Act of 1924

Shut the borders down, only letting in 150,000 immigrants a year

The Red Scare

Fear of Communism, political violence and labor unrest

Sacco and Vanzetti

Italian immigrants accused, tried and killed for a crime they probably didn't commit

Harlem Renaissance

In Harlem NY, many African Americans became great scholars, writers, poets, musicians and entertainers.

19th Amendment

1920, women's suffrage. The right to vote

The Flapper

A young woman who rejected the strict values of the past and advocated more open attitudes toward lifestyle and fashion

18th Amendment

Prohibited alcohol

21st Amendment

Repealed 18th Amendment
